How can organizations leverage the data collected from employee surveys, key performance indicators, and customer feedback to develop targeted strategies for improving employee engagement and ultimately driving business growth?
Organizations can leverage data from employee surveys to identify areas of improvement in employee engagement and satisfaction. Key performance indicators can help track progress towards engagement goals and identify areas for intervention. Customer feedback can provide insights into how employee engagement impacts customer satisfaction and loyalty, guiding organizations in developing strategies that improve both employee and customer experiences. By analyzing and integrating these data sources, organizations can develop targeted strategies that address specific engagement challenges, driving business growth through increased employee satisfaction, productivity, and customer loyalty.
